Least Common Multiple of 96482 and 96498 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 96482 and 96498, than apply into the LCM equation.

GCF(96482,96498) = 2
LCM(96482,96498) = ( 96482 × 96498) / 2
LCM(96482,96498) = 9310320036 / 2
LCM(96482,96498) = 4655160018
